**Key Features and Considerations:**
* **Durability and Safety:** Built from heavy-gauge steel or other robust materials to withstand constant use and the corrosive marine environment. They must meet stringent safety standards for fire resistance, structural integrity, and fall protection. Options for powder coating or other protective finishes can help with longevity.
* **Space Optimization:** Designed to maximize sleeping capacity within limited spaces. Configurations include single, double, and triple bunk options, often with customizable dimensions to fit specific room layouts. Modular designs allow for easy assembly and reconfiguration.
* **Comfort:** While durability is key, worker comfort is also important. Features like supportive mattresses, integrated reading lights, personal storage compartments, and privacy curtains can enhance the sleeping experience.
* **Compliance:** Meeting international and regional safety regulations, such as those set by organizations like the International Maritime Organization (IMO) and local regulatory bodies in RU, MY, and VN, is essential. Certifications from recognized testing agencies provide assurance of compliance.
* **Customization:** The ability to customize bunk beds to meet specific needs is often a crucial factor. This includes adjusting dimensions, adding features like USB charging ports, integrating lockable storage, and selecting specific colors and finishes.
* **Ease of Maintenance:** Designs that allow for easy cleaning and maintenance are critical. Removable mattresses and wipeable surfaces help maintain hygiene in a challenging environment.
* **Transportation and Installation:** Bunk beds must be designed for efficient transportation and installation, often in remote and difficult-to-access locations. Modular designs and clear assembly instructions are essential.
* **Ergonomics:** Considerations include ease of climbing into the top bunk, comfortable headroom, and adequate space for movement within the bunk.
**Specific Considerations for RU, MY, VN:**
* **RU (Russia):** Cold-weather performance is critical. Bunk beds must be able to withstand extreme temperature fluctuations and potentially icy conditions. Compliance with Russian safety standards is paramount.
* **MY (Malaysia):** Humidity and corrosion resistance are key considerations due to the tropical climate. Bunk beds should be treated with rust-inhibiting coatings and constructed from materials that resist mold and mildew.
* **VN (Vietnam):** Similar to Malaysia, humidity is a major concern. Additionally, bunk beds should be easy to clean and maintain in a potentially dusty environment.
